C Programlama Dili

Merhabalar,

C Programlama Dili konularına ve örneklerine geçmeden önce dil hakkında birkaç şey söylemek isterim.

C programlama dili 1970’lerde Bell laboratuarında Ken Thompson  ve Dennis Ritchie tarafından geliştirilmiştir. Tarihçesini merak edenler http://tr.wikipedia.org/wiki/C_(programlama_dili) bu linkten okuyabilirler.

Ben C programlama dilinin birkaç temel özelliğinden bahsetmek istiyorum.

C dili, çok temel olup ama aynı zamanda kullanıcıya da kolaylık sağladığından hem düşük seviyeli(low level) hem de yüksek seviyeli(high lever) olarak adlandırılır.  Programcısına büyük özgürlükler sağlar. Tabi bu özgürlükler dile hakim olmayan bir programcı için aynı zamanda büyük hata yapma olasılığını da getirir.

C programlama dilini günümüzdeki bütün işletim sistemleri destekler ve hatta windows, unix gibi işletim sistemlerinin de C dili ile yazılan yüzdesi de oldukça yüksektir. Unix demişken C dilinin önemli bir sistem programlama dili olduğunu da eklemeden geçmeyelim.

Son olarak ben C dilini şu şekilde tanımlıyorum. “C; makine dili ile yüksek seviyeli diller arasında sağladığı esnekliklerle duruma göre kullanılan temel bir dildir.”

Aşağıda C Programlama Dilinin konularını ve C dili ile yazılan örnek programları bulabilirsiniz.

Kolay gelsin 😉

Konular

1)printf komutu
2)scanf komutu
3)if condition
4)switch case
5)Döngüler (repetitions-loops)
6)typedef enum
7)Fonksiyonlar
8)array
9)string
10)File System(Dosyalama)
11)Linked List

Örnekler
1)printf kullanımı
2)scanf kullanımı
3)fscanf kullanımı
4)Hesap Makinesi
5)Girilen Sayıları Sıralayan Program
6)Linked List ile Sayıları 1’den 10’a kadar sıralama
7)wait() Fonksiyonu ile Saat Ayarı
8)switch case örneği
9)sayılarda kuvvet alma örneği
10)do while döngüsü örneği
11)while döngüsü örneği
12)for döngüsü örneği
13)recursive çarpma işlemi örneği
14)string içine string ekleme
15)Anagram